GLOBE ART POINT ASSOCIATION

 

Globe Art Point ry was founded on 28.9.2016 by a group of foreign born and Finnish artists and cultural workers with the aim of promoting and supporting the status and working conditions of artists and cultural professionals with a foreign background residing in Finland.  The Association’s territory is Finland. To implement its aims, G.A.P organises admission free training, workshops and events; disseminates information and educational materials; and acts as a cultural-political advocate. To support its activities, the association can: Organise training and events; implement surveys; receive grants, donations & wills (testaments); own real and movable property needed for its activities, implement fund-collecting or lottery with proper permission and raise funds with some other means.

The founding members of Globe Art Point ry were Circo Criollo, European Theatre collective association ry, Osuuskunta SummArt, Sivuvalo multilingual literature project, Teatteriyhdistys Metamorfoosi ry and Paola Livorsi, Marek Pluciennik and Tomi Purovaara.

Globe Art Point ry has been supported by the Finnish Cultural Foundation, The Swedish Cultural Foundation in Finland, Ministry of Education and Culture,  Arts Promotion Centre Finland TAIKE, Culture and Leisure Division of City of Helsinki, Nordic Council, Nordic Culture Fund, Moniheli ry and Oskar Öflunds Stiftelse sr.

JOINING 

How to apply for Globe Art Point’s membership?

A legal entity (association, cooperative, company) that accepts the purpose of the association can be accepted as a full member of the association. The annual fee for the full membership is 40 €.

A private person or legal entity that wishes to support the purpose and activities of the association can be accepted as a supporting member. The annual fee for the supporting membership is 20 €.
